Pamela Forbes Lieberman Joins WHI Capital Partners' Advisory Board


CHICAGO, Aug. 18, 2008 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- WHI Capital Partners announces that Pamela Forbes Lieberman, former President and CEO of True Value Company (formerly TruServ Corporation), has joined WHI Capital Partners' Advisory Board. Pamela Forbes Lieberman is the former President and Chief Executive Officer of TruServ Corporation, now known as True Value Company, where she led an impressive strategic, financial, operating, and culture turnaround of a $2 Billion public-reporting business that was on the verge of bankruptcy when she joined. The business includes True Value Hardware, Grand Rental Station, Taylor Rental, Party Central, Home and Garden Showplace and Induserve Supply. Before coming to TruServ, Ms. Forbes Lieberman was SVP and CFO of ShopTalk, a start-up voice application software company. She had moved there from Martin-Brower Company, one of the largest distributors in the McDonalds system. From 1993 to 1998, Ms. Forbes Lieberman was Vice President and CFO of Fel-Pro Inc., internationally renowned automotive parts company consistently recognized as one of Fortune's "Top 10 Best Places to Work". She spearheaded acquisitions, built world-class finance and technology teams and orchestrated the process that led to the sale of the business to Federal Mogul for an industry setting EBITDA multiple. Earlier in her career, she held financial management positions at Bunzl Building Supply and Kraft Foods. Ms. Forbes Lieberman, a CPA, began her career at Price Waterhouse in auditing and accounting services. She currently serves on the Board of Directors of NYSE companies AM Castle & Co. and Standard Motor Products as well as several non-profit organizations.

About WHI Capital Partners

WHI Capital Partners (www.whicapital.com) is a Chicago-based private equity firm that invests in leading niche manufacturing, value-added distribution and specialty service companies with revenues between $10-100 million. WHI Capital Partners focuses on creating a true partnership with a company's management team with the goal of enhancing operational efficiency along with developing and executing a clearly defined growth plan to build value.
